In reference to your question, just to let you know, the Intel® Quick Video Sync is a feature that came embedded on the Intel® Processor and it comes activated by default.
Sometimes, depending on the computer you are using, the option to disable is available in the BIOS, for that we recommend to get in contact directly with Dell to verify that information.
Additionally, depending on the application that you are working with, it will also provide the option to disable Intel® Quick Video Sync, but in general, it should be activated by default, we suggest to get in contact directly with the developers of the application to confirm if that option is available.
